Title: The Innovative Contributions of Won Jun Lee
Introduction
Won Jun Lee is a prominent inventor based in Yongin-si, South Korea. He has made significant contributions to the field of display technology, holding a total of 19 patents. His work focuses on improving the quality and functionality of display devices, showcasing his expertise and innovative spirit.
Latest Patents
Among his latest patents, one notable invention is a display device and method of fabricating the same. This display device features a first data conductive layer and a second data conductive layer, which includes voltage lines for supplying power. It also incorporates light-emitting elements and a storage capacitor that enhances performance. Another significant patent is a display device and method for driving the same, which aims to improve image quality through advanced circuitry and transistor connections.
